What Is a Vibrating Remote Collar and Why Should You Use One?

A vibrating remote collar is a type of training device designed for dogs that delivers a vibration signal as a form of communication or correction from a distance. These collars are often equipped with remote controls, allowing dog owners to send signals to their pets without the need for physical presence, enhancing training effectiveness and reinforcing commands.

According to the American Kennel Club (AKC), remote collars can be beneficial for training purposes, particularly when teaching dogs to respond to commands from afar or correcting unwanted behaviors when the owner is not immediately close by. The collars typically feature multiple settings, including vibration, sound, and sometimes static stimulation, allowing for a range of corrective measures suited to the specific behavior being addressed.

Key aspects of vibrating remote collars include their adjustable intensity levels, which enable owners to customize the vibration according to their dog’s sensitivity and training needs. Additionally, many collars come with waterproof designs, extended battery life, and varying range capabilities, which can be crucial for outdoor training sessions. The use of vibration as a training tool is often favored over static shock methods, as it is perceived to be less aversive and more humane, promoting a positive reinforcement training approach.

The impact of using a vibrating remote collar can be significant in terms of improving communication between dogs and their owners. For example, studies have shown that consistent training with remote collars can lead to improved obedience and reduced behavioral issues, such as excessive barking or running away. Furthermore, these collars can be particularly useful for working dogs, such as hunting or service dogs, where immediate response to commands can be critical for safety and effectiveness.

Benefits of using a vibrating remote collar include increased flexibility in training sessions, as owners can correct behaviors from a distance, thus facilitating a more controlled environment. This tool can also aid in addressing behavioral issues that may arise in various situations, such as during walks or in public spaces, where distractions may lead to non-compliance. Additionally, vibrating collars can enhance training for deaf or hard-of-hearing dogs who may not respond to verbal commands.

When considering the use of a vibrating remote collar, best practices include ensuring proper fit and comfort for the dog, starting training with low levels of vibration, and associating the vibration with positive reinforcement so that the dog learns to respond favorably. It’s essential for owners to remain consistent and patient throughout the training process, as well as to consult professional trainers if necessary to maximize the benefits of the collar.

How Does a Vibrating Remote Collar Work for Training Purposes?

A vibrating remote collar is an effective training tool that helps in communicating with dogs during obedience training and behavior correction.

  • Remote Control: The collar comes with a handheld remote that allows the trainer to control the collar’s functions from a distance.
  • Vibration Feature: The collar is equipped with a vibration mechanism that provides a non-invasive way to get the dog’s attention without causing harm.
  • Adjustable Levels: Many collars offer adjustable vibration intensity levels, allowing trainers to customize the stimulation according to the dog’s sensitivity.
  • Range: The effective range of the collar varies by model, enabling trainers to communicate with their dogs from several yards away.
  • Safety Features: Most collars include safety mechanisms to prevent accidental stimulation and ensure the dog’s comfort during training.

The remote control is essential for a vibrating collar as it allows the trainer to send signals to the dog from a distance, making it easier to correct unwanted behaviors or reinforce positive actions. This feature is particularly useful in outdoor settings or during off-leash training sessions.

The vibration feature serves as a gentle reminder for the dog, providing a tactile cue that can be more effective than verbal commands alone. This method is beneficial for dogs that are hard of hearing or easily distracted, as the vibration captures their attention without causing distress.

Adjustable levels of vibration are crucial for effective training, as different dogs may react differently to stimulation. A collar that allows for customization ensures that the trainer can find the right level that is effective for their specific dog while keeping the experience positive.

The range of the collar is an important consideration, especially for trainers who work with their dogs in larger open spaces. A collar with a longer range allows for greater freedom, enabling the trainer to communicate effectively without being confined to a small area.

Safety features in the design of vibrating collars are vital to protect the dog’s wellbeing. These mechanisms help prevent accidental shocks or vibrations that could lead to confusion or fear, ensuring that the training process remains constructive and humane.

What Features Should You Consider When Selecting a Vibrating Remote Collar?

When selecting the best vibrating remote collar, several key features should be considered to ensure effective training and comfort for your pet.

  • Vibration Levels: Look for collars that offer multiple vibration settings to accommodate different sensitivities. This allows you to choose the right intensity for your dog, helping to ensure that the collar is effective without causing distress.
  • Range: The effective range of the remote control is crucial, especially if you plan to use the collar for outdoor training. A longer range ensures that you can communicate with your dog even when they are some distance away, enhancing training flexibility.
  • Water Resistance: A collar that is water-resistant or waterproof is essential if your dog enjoys outdoor activities or is prone to getting wet. This feature ensures durability and functionality in various weather conditions, preventing damage to the collar.
  • Battery Life: Consider the battery life of both the collar and the remote. Long-lasting batteries reduce the frequency of recharging or replacement, allowing for uninterrupted training sessions and convenience for the pet owner.
  • Size and Comfort: The collar should be appropriately sized for your dog, ensuring a snug fit without being too tight. Comfort is key, as a well-fitting collar will not irritate your dog and will encourage consistent wear during training.
  • Training Modes: Many collars come with multiple training modes, such as beep, vibration, and static shock. A collar that offers various modes provides versatility in training methods, allowing you to tailor your approach based on your dog’s learning style.
  • Remote Control Design: The ease of use of the remote control is important, so look for a design that is user-friendly and ergonomic. Features like backlighting or a simple button layout can make it easier to operate in different lighting conditions.
  • Durability: The build quality of the collar should be robust to withstand wear and tear from daily use. A durable collar will last longer and perform better, even in challenging environments.

How Do You Use a Vibrating Remote Collar Effectively for Training?

Using a vibrating remote collar effectively for training requires a focused approach to ensure the process is both humane and effective. Here are key steps to follow:

  • Start with Basic Commands: Begin training with simple commands such as “sit,” “stay,” and “come.” Use the collar to reinforce these commands when your dog responds correctly.

  • Set Appropriate Levels: Adjust the vibration intensity based on your dog’s size and sensitivity. Testing on your own hand can help gauge the appropriate level of stimulation.

  • Timing is Crucial: Administer the vibration immediately after the desired behavior or if your dog is engaging in unwanted behavior. Prompt feedback facilitates quicker learning.

  • Pair with Positive Reinforcement: Always pair the use of the collar with praise or treats. This reinforces the behavior you want to encourage while making the training process positive for your pet.

  • Gradually Reduce Reliance: As your dog begins to respond consistently, gradually decrease the use of the collar. Aim to transition to verbal commands or hand signals alone.

  • Monitor Your Dog’s Reactions: Be attentive to your dog’s body language. If the collar seems to cause distress, re-evaluate its use and consult a professional trainer if needed.

Implementing these strategies will ensure an effective and compassionate training experience with a vibrating remote collar.
